A can of soda typically contains about 30 to 50 milligrams of caffeine, depending on the brand and type. This amount can provide a temporary boost in alertness for about 1 to 3 hours, as caffeine takes effect within 15 to 45 minutes and its stimulating effects can last several hours. However, the duration of wakefulness can vary based on individual tolerance, metabolism, and overall caffeine consumption.
